Range: Mezzo-soprano
Karen’s voice is cutesy, bouncy, and nasal—but that doesn’t mean she isn’t able to support her role as the main character! She sings with a fairly sharp affect, opting for the occasional upwards pitch instead rather than vibrato for longer notes. On the other hand, her lower notes carry quite a bit of power, showing an unexpectedly mature (though not drastic) side to her childish demeanor. Overall, I’m looking for someone with a girly, powerful voice!

Range: Alto
Junna’s voice is among the lowest of the nine, marked with practiced skill and an orotund flavor. Going hand-in-hand with her status as the class representative, she focuses much more on clean technique rather than dynamic or expressiveness; her strong tone is defined by a clear-cut modulation. Overall, I’m looking for someone with a strong, clear voice that’s able to follow through on notes!

Range: Alto
Futaba’s voice is the lowest of the nine, guttural and almost androgynous. Her solos and duet/trio lines almost always consist of a low belt and a touch of vibrato; during chorus lines, she typically goes for the low harmonies rather than the melody. Overall, I’m looking for a voice with both boyish charm and the ability to pull off a smooth belt!
